
Bully Dog was on the premises of the Las Vegas Convention Center for the 2018 SEMA Show displaying all of their new products, but it was the Bully Dog BDX that brought showgoers into the booth to see their top of the line tuner.
These BDX handhelds require no computer connection at all. With the built-in WiFi, you can access the cloud-based tuning offered by Bully Dog at any time. Every time an updated tune is offered, you can pull it from the cloud immediately. With the BDX, you’re adding more horsepower, torque, and viewing your performance data in the palm of your hand.

Besides being a code reader and diagnostics tool, the Bully Dog BDX hand-held performance tuner gives the edge needed to take on what’s ahead. Whether you’re headed off road, pulling a heavy load through the mountains, or trying to maximize your fuel economy on the interstate, the BDX is the game changer when it comes to performance handhelds. Bully Dog is making a big push to bring the best out of both diesel and gas trucks with their tuning.
